System.Workflow.Runtime.DebugEngine Obor názvů

Obsahuje třídy a rozhraní pro použití v ladění instancí pracovních postupů.

Třídy

DebugController

Předává události vytvoření, spuštění a ukončení instance pracovního postupu procesu ladicího programu. Tuto třídu nelze dědit.

WorkflowDebuggerSteppingAttribute

Určuje chování krokování ladění pro složené aktivity, jejichž podřízené aktivity mohou provádět souběžně.

Struktury

ActivityHandlerDescriptor

Určuje informace obslužné rutiny kódu vedle v metodách BeforeHandlerInvoked(Guid, Guid, String, ActivityHandlerDescriptor) a UpdateHandlerMethodsForActivity(Guid, Guid, String, List<ActivityHandlerDescriptor>) .

Rozhraní

IExpressionEvaluationFrame

Definuje rozhraní implementované komponentou vyhodnocení výrazu pracovního postupu, která poskytuje kontextový rámec pro vyhodnocení výrazu.

IInstanceTable

Vyhrazeno pro budoucí použití.

IWorkflowDebugger

Definuje rozhraní, které přijímá informace o stavu vytvoření, spuštění a ukončení instance pracovního postupu z objektu spuštěného DebugController v hostitelské aplikaci pracovního postupu.

IWorkflowDebuggerService

Upozorní ladicí program pracovního postupu, že došlo k událostem vyhodnocení podmínky kódu.

Výčty

WorkflowDebuggerSteppingOption

Určuje, jak bude ladicí program pracovního postupu procházet souběžně s prováděním podřízených aktivit složené aktivity.

Delegáti

DebugEngineCallback

Odkazuje na metodu zpětného volání, která je vyvolána komponentou vyhodnocení výrazu pracovního postupu.